and all signals over a wide frequency range.
|
||||
Using the radio in high intensity RF environments will nearly always destroy your reception,
|
||||
the receiver simply doesn't have a great dynamic range, which means distorted AM audio with
|
||||
strong received signals, there is nothing more anyone can do in firmware/software to stop that
|
||||
happening once the RX gain adjustment I do (AM fix) reaches the hardwares limit.

ENABLE_KEEP_MEM_NAME := 1 maintain channel name when (re)saving memory channel
|
||||
ENABLE_WIDE_RX := 1 full 18MHz to 1300MHz RX (though frontend not tuned over full range)
|
||||
ENABLE_TX_WHEN_AM := 0 allow TX (always FM) when RX is set to AM
|
||||
ENABLE_F_CAL_MENU := 0 enable/disable the radios hidden frequency calibration menu
|
||||
ENABLE_CTCSS_TAIL_PHASE_SHIFT := 1 standard CTCSS tail phase shift rather than QS's own 55Hz tone method
|
||||
ENABLE_MAIN_KEY_HOLD := 1 initial F-key press not needed, instead hold down keys 0-9 to access the functions
|
||||
ENABLE_BOOT_BEEPS := 0 give user audio feedback on volume knob position at boot-up
